Association of G894T Polymorphism of Endothelial Nitric Oxide Synthase Gene and Essential Hypertension

  • Objective To investigate the association of the G894T polymorphism of endothelial nitric oxide synthase (eNOS) gene with essential hypertension (EH) in Chinese population. Methods Polymerase chain reaction combined with restriction enzyme digestion was used to detect the polymorphism of G protein of β-3 subunit gene in 151 normotensive controls and 310 hypertensive patients (2) Fasting serum nitric oxide metabolite(NOx) and endothelin (ET) were measured by nitrate reductase and radioimmunoassay respectively. Results (1)The frequencies of T allele and GTTT genotype in EH were significantly higher than in control group; (2) SBP, DBP, MBP in patients with T allele of eNOS gene G894T polymorphism (150.5±13.6, 100.0±8.5,116.8±7.8) mmHg respectively, higher than that of GG genotype(145.0±12.2) mmHg, (97.4±8.0) mmHg, (114.0±7.5) mmHg). (3)The level of NOx and the rate of NOx/ET were lower in GTTT genotype(69.7±27.0) μmol/L, (1.0±0.6) than in GG genotype(78.5±32.5) μmol/L, (1.5±1.5) of EH. The level of ET were higher in GTTT genotype(83.3±39.7) pg/mL than in GG genotype(72.86±33.80) pg/mL of EH. Conclusion The G894T plolymorphism of eNOS gene is associated with EH in Chinese population. T allele may be involved in the etiology of EH by reducing NO release of endothelium.
